Question:

What are the recommended safety precautions for using steel tube couplers in scaffolding?

Answer:

To ensure the safety of workers and the stability of the scaffold structure, it is essential to adhere to several recommended safety precautions when using steel tube couplers in scaffolding. 1. Inspection: Before utilizing steel tube couplers, it is critical to thoroughly inspect them for any defects, such as cracks, corrosion, or damage. Only employ couplers that are in excellent condition and meet the necessary safety standards. 2. Proper Installation: Guarantee that the steel tube couplers are correctly and securely installed. Follow the manufacturer's instructions for assembly and ensure that all connections are tight and properly aligned. The stability of the scaffold can be compromised by incorrect installation. 3. Load Capacity: Determine the load capacity of the steel tube couplers and ensure that the scaffolding structure is not overloaded. Exceeding the maximum load capacity can result in structural failure and accidents. Take into account the weight of workers, equipment, materials, and any other loads placed on the scaffold. 4. Regular Inspections: Conduct regular inspections of the steel tube couplers and the entire scaffold structure to identify any signs of wear, damage, or movement. Competent individuals with knowledge of scaffolding safety should conduct these inspections. Address any issues promptly and take appropriate action to rectify them. 5. Fall Protection: Always provide adequate fall protection measures when working at height on scaffolding. This includes the use of guardrails, safety nets, or personal fall arrest systems. Steel tube couplers alone do not provide fall protection, so additional safety measures are necessary. 6. Stability: Ensure that the scaffold structure is stable and properly braced. Use diagonal braces, outriggers, and other stability components as recommended by the manufacturer. Avoid uneven ground or unstable surfaces that can impact the scaffold's stability. 7. Training and Competency: Workers involved in assembling, disassembling, or using steel tube couplers in scaffolding should undergo proper training and possess competence in scaffolding safety practices. They should have a comprehensive understanding of applicable regulations, safe working procedures, and emergency response protocols. By adhering to these recommended safety precautions, the risk of accidents, injuries, and scaffold failure can be minimized, thereby creating a safer working environment for all individuals involved.
